For those of you that don’t check the Xbox Live Marketplace at 5 AM every Tuesday we thought we’d let you know that Rocksmith has released it’s first (we assume of many) DLC Gear Packs. This one is focused on Heavy Metal and features the following:
The RSMP-12: A Custom high-gain amp and extended bass response 4×12 cabinet
The Caverb: a “cavernous” reverb pedal
The SicSicSicS: A Solo boost pedal
The Scooped: An active parametric EQ pedal
“Heavy Metal – Gear Pack” – XBL Download Link – 400 MSP PSN Download Link ($5.00)
